My son is starting reception in September and the parents information evening is coming up.

What questions and queries did everyone ask at their school's information meeting?

I am concerned about outdoor provision. But not sure how to word my question/query. The outdoor area that the children use for 'free-flow' or 'child-initiated play' is very, very small.

Just wanting to know what to ask and look for as a parent.

"Given that the outdoor space seems quite small, how do you ensure they are outside enough?" (mind you, that would be the least of my questions)

I would want to know:

  • what would you like them to be able to do when they start
  • when will they get reading books, and how often are they changed
  • do you give guidance on how we can help our children learn phonics / to read
  • do we need to provide water bottles
  • what is your policy on handing out party invitations and/or sweets/cake on birthdays
  • what if school is too tiring for my pfb
  • how/when can we communicate with you (method / best time of day)

mine's starting in september too. These are some of the questions I asked or I wished I asked

what are the routines in the morning/ afternoon
where do they have all their playtimes
where do they have their lunch
how soon do they start activities outside classroom (eg PE, music that might be unsettling at first)
how much of the day do they have access to the outdoor play area (is it free flow)
